Sportswear/Beach Stretch Fit Vintage Hats for Men
Shop by category
122 results
Sort: Best Match
- C $34.73or Best Offer7 watching
- C $55.5713 watching
- C $248.74or Best OfferC $36.71 shipping
- C $27.78Was: C $39.69was - C $39.69or Best OfferC $28.51 shipping
- C $34.74or Best OfferC $16.68 shipping
- C $18.06or Best Offer
- Pre-Owned · UnbrandedC $30.57or Best Offer
- C $27.78Was: C $39.69was - C $39.69or Best OfferC $28.51 shippingOnly 1 left!
- C $31.95C $15.87 shipping
- C $37.52Was: C $41.69was - C $41.69or Best OfferC $16.04 shipping
- C $13.88or Best Offer
- C $50.00or Best OfferC $15.00 shipping
- C $69.48or Best Offer0 bids3d 9h
- C $34.74or Best Offer
- C $20.83or Best OfferC $22.50 shipping
- C $62.53or Best Offer
- C $118.1210 watching
- C $75.00or Best OfferC $15.00 shipping
- C $21.90C $21.47 shippingOnly 1 left!
- C $57.88C $25.07 shipping
- C $19.45or Best OfferC $23.15 shipping15 watching
- C $20.83Was: C $29.77was - C $29.77or Best OfferC $28.31 shipping
- C $125.05Was: C $138.95was - C $138.95or Best Offer
- C $48.62or Best Offer
- C $34.67or Best OfferC $22.83 shipping
- C $104.22or Best OfferC $38.51 shipping19 watching
- C $208.44or Best OfferC $35.53 shipping
- C $26.39or Best OfferC $18.06 shipping
- C $37.34Was: C $53.35was - C $53.35or Best OfferC $28.79 shipping
- Pre-OwnedC $41.16Was: C $45.74was - C $45.74or Best Offer
- C $95.88or Best OfferC $20.84 shipping
- C $31.11Was: C $44.45was - C $44.45or Best OfferC $28.61 shippingOnly 1 left!
- C $43.76Was: C $48.62was - C $48.62or Best Offer
- C $174.39or Best OfferC $34.53 shipping
- C $27.76or Best Offer
- Pre-Owned · UnbrandedC $48.64or Best OfferC $23.32 shipping
- C $48.62Was: C $69.47was - C $69.47or Best OfferC $29.13 shipping
- C $13.88or Best Offer
- C $48.62or Best Offer
- C $20.77or Best OfferC $22.41 shipping
- C $41.67C $29.99 shipping
- C $69.47or Best OfferC $31.82 shipping
- C $16.66or Best Offer
- C $42.51Was: C $50.01was - C $50.01or Best OfferFree international shipping
- C $33.07Was: C $38.91was - C $38.91or Best Offer
- C $18.05or Best OfferC $22.40 shipping
- C $208.44or Best OfferC $35.53 shipping
- C $20.80Was: C $34.67was - C $34.67or Best OfferC $22.41 shipping
- C $27.72or Best OfferC $24.01 shipping
- C $41.69or Best Offer
- C $47.51or Best OfferC $16.33 shipping
- C $41.67or Best Offer
- C $42.51Was: C $50.01was - C $50.01or Best OfferFree international shipping
- C $41.69or Best Offer
- C $132.01or Best OfferC $33.28 shipping
- C $30.54or Best Offer
- C $40.30or Best Offer